RCM Technologies (NASDAQ:RCMT) Share Price Passes Above Two Hundred Day Moving Average - Time to Sell?

RCM Technologies logo with Business Services background

Shares of RCM Technologies, Inc. (NASDAQ:RCMT - Get Free Report) passed above its two hundred day moving average during trading on Thursday . The stock has a two hundred day moving average of $20.00 and traded as high as $25.71. RCM Technologies shares last traded at $25.58, with a volume of 96,782 shares traded.

RCM Technologies Price Performance

The company has a quick ratio of 1.62, a current ratio of 1.62 and a debt-to-equity ratio of 0.70. The company's fifty day moving average is $23.57 and its 200 day moving average is $19.99. The firm has a market cap of $185.07 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of 14.46 and a beta of 0.27.

RCM Technologies (NASDAQ:RCMT - Get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Wednesday, May 14th. The business services provider reported $0.54 earnings per share for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$0.58 by ($0.04). The company had revenue of $84.47 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$76.04 million. RCM Technologies had a net margin of 4.66% and a return on equity of 42.85%.

RCM Technologies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

RCM Technologies, Inc provides business and technology solutions in the United States, Canada, Puerto Rico, and Europe. It operates through three segments: Engineering, Specialty Health Care, and Life Sciences and Information Technology. The Engineering segment offers a range of engineering services, including project management engineering and design, engineering analysis, engineer-procure-construct, configuration management, hardware/software validation and verification, quality assurance, technical writing and publications, manufacturing process planning and improvement, and 3D/BIM integrated design.
